How to Cram for Tests

Short on time?
There isn't really any "way" to cram for tests (because you should if studied -.-) but, if the time comes...

Step 1) Make sure you know what your topic is. If you don't know what's on the test, then you might as well forget about trying to study for it.

Step 2) Study the first 20% and the last 20% of the unit. This is the part of the unit that teachers tend to ask to most questions about.

Step 3) Ask a friend. Give your buddy a call and ask what they think is going to be on the test. (Hope that they studied, unlike you)

Step 4) Do not stay up too late the night before. You will end up forgetting everything you've studied so far. Try to get as much sleep as you can, as this can drastically improve your memory for the upcoming test.

How to Improve Your Work Ethic

First of all, I would like to say that if YOU want to improve YOUR work ethic YOU have to want it! Not anyone else! YOU!

The best angle to approach a problem is the "try-angle"

Step 1) Be on time! No boss likes someone who shows up late every day.

Step 2) Be a dependable person. If you say you will get it done, then get it done! If there is reason for delay, inform your supervisor ahead of time and state a reasonable time for the project to be finished.

Step 3) Be a productive team member. Don't be a hitchhiker and let your co-workers do a the work, do the work assigned to you and make sure you understand how to complete your task.

Step 4) Set high standards. Don't slack just because you can. Reach your potential! Strive to complete the task at hand with the best of your ability.

Step 5) Be respectful of time and/or resources while on the job. Stay focused;  save the chit chat with you co-workers until your break and never make personal phone calls/texts while working on any kind of project. They will distract you and you will lose your focus.
